Flashcards for quick review are portable, concise study tools designed to facilitate rapid memorization and reinforcement of key concepts. They typically consist of a question or prompt on one side and the corresponding answer or explanation on the other, allowing learners to efficiently test their knowledge and identify areas needing improvement.
Key Features
- Succinct presentation of information for rapid learning
- Portable and easy to carry, suitable for on-the-go review
- Reusable and customizable, often available in physical or digital formats
- Facilitates active recall and spaced repetition techniques
- Ideal for memorization-heavy subjects such as language vocabulary, historical dates, formulas, or terminology
Pros
- Enhances memory retention through active recall
- Accessible and convenient for quick study sessions
- Customizable to specific learning needs
- Cost-effective alternative to extensive textbooks or notes
- Can be integrated with apps and digital platforms for interactive learning
Cons
- Can become monotonous if overused without variety
- May oversimplify complex concepts requiring deeper understanding
- Quality varies depending on the source or creator
- Less effective without proper spaced repetition algorithms
- Risk of rote memorization without contextual comprehension
